On July 5, astronaut Wang Yaping wrote an article in the People's Daily, describing the extravehicular activities of the Shenzhou 13 crew.

When I opened the door to the universe and found myself in the vast universe, I felt like I had traveled to another time and space. The beauty of the universe is incomparable, and the blue planet we live on is suspended in the middle of it, calm, beautiful and peaceful. Seeing such a scene, I was unconsciously deeply moved.

This is the highlight moment for our Shenzhou 13 crew. Behind us are countless Chinese astronauts who work day and night to lift and support us in realizing our dreams.

This is a photo taken at the Beijing Aerospace Flight Control Center on November 8, 2021 of Shenzhou 13 astronaut Wang Yaping (right) completing her extravehicular mission. Source: Xinhua News Agency

Extravehicular activities are one of the key technologies of manned space flight. Only when we master the extravehicular technology and carry out extravehicular operations can we be called a real space explorer. In 2008, my country carried out the first space extravehicular activity for astronauts, becoming the third country in the world to independently master the key technology of space extravehicular activities for astronauts. Since then, the Shenzhou XII crew has carried out two more extravehicular activities. In November 2021, the baton was passed to our Shenzhou XIII crew.

The flight mission we carried out, from taking off on October 16, entering orbit, docking and entering the Tianhe core module, to leaving the module on November 7, we not only had to transport work and living materials, install and debug dozens of equipment, and conduct various scientific experiments with strict time limits, but also conduct pre-experiments on extravehicular suit operation in a weightless state. We practiced these movements repeatedly until a few days before leaving the module. The new generation of Feitian extravehicular space suit, as one of the three extravehicular suit technology systems currently in orbit in the world, is completely independently developed by my country, has superior performance, and can well meet ergonomic requirements.

The EVA was scheduled for the afternoon of November 7, Beijing time. The day's plan was scientific and compact. The three of us were divided into: 01 astronaut Zhai Zhigang (commander) was responsible for carrying out operations on the robotic arm; 02 astronaut - I will climb to the operation point to work together and conduct ergonomic verification of the upper and lower robotic arms; 03 astronaut Ye Guangfu was responsible for providing support in the core module. The EVA was designed to last 6-8 hours, during which only 500 ml of water could be replenished.

On the day of the extravehicular activity, after a simple cleaning and meal, we immediately started the intense pre-exvehicle preparations, including setting the cabin status, setting the extravehicular suit status, sorting out the node cabin items, preparing the extravehicular manual, and quickly going through the extravehicular activity procedures. Under the highly compact work rhythm, several hours passed unknowingly.

At 16:30, Commander Zhai Zhigang and I entered the Tianhe core module node cabin, put on the extravehicular space suits, and began the final "gate-passing" preparations before the extravehicular activity. Ye Guangfu also took his position in front of the core module's robotic arm operating table.

"Open the EVA door and begin EVA activities."

At 18:51, Commander Zhai Zhigang opened the hatch of the Tianhe module and began to exit the module. This was the first time a commander had performed an extravehicular activity in 13 years. When he exited the module, he confidently reported to us and the ground: "02, 03, I am 01, I have exited the module and I feel fine."

I immediately understood and replied: "I am 02, I will go out of the cabin in a while, I feel good." Ye Guangfu also replied: "I am 03, I will go out of the cabin next time, I feel good.

These three "feel good"s quickly became popular on the Internet, and netizens called us the "feel good crew" on a business trip to the Chinese space station. What's more interesting is that the Shuguang post on the ground also replied "Shuguang understands" three times. This confident and humorous dialogue between heaven and earth shows the incomparable calmness and confidence of our astronauts and all the scientific researchers of China's manned space program.

Afterwards, the commander installed the foot limiter, and I helped him to confirm the manipulator at the hatch, and transferred the double-arm combination adapter and suspension device to be installed during this time. The manipulator slowly left the hatch and moved to the operation point, and I was about to leave the cabin.

At 20:28, I exited the node module hatch, supporting my arms steadily on the circular armrests, my body completely in the vast space. I excitedly reported: "02 has exited the module!" The Shuguang post on the ground replied: "Shuguang understands, 02, how do you feel?" I replied: "02 feels good!" Shuguang replied: "Shuguang understands." Then there was warm applause from the ground flight control center and the astronaut support room!

The moment I left the cabin, I was shocked by the beauty of the universe. The depth of the universe was beyond my expectation, and the tranquility of the universe was unimaginable. That feeling was a magic and beauty that I had never experienced before. The moment I floated out of the cabin, my body instantly flew up. I even wondered if I hadn't held on to the handrails, if the safety rope broke free, would I fly to another planet like an alien. The universe outside the cabin was so quiet. If I hadn't heard the calls from my companions, if I hadn't heard the voices from the ground flight control center from time to time in my earmuffs, I would have almost forgotten the existence of the outside world and completely integrated into a brand new self. At that moment, it seemed as if I was no longer myself, and at that moment, it seemed as if there was only one me in space.

Because of this spacewalk, I have truly realized my dream of walking in space and reaching for the stars! At this moment, the sun shines from behind me, interweaving and blending me, the space station, the "gold" of the space suit, the "depth" of the universe and the "blue" of the earth in a quiet scene. My eyes are filled with tears, and I am extremely excited: beautiful space, here I come!

Then, I started to transfer independently, starting from the circular handrail of the hatch exit of the third quadrant node cabin, transferring along the main path to the fourth quadrant of the small column section, and then moving towards the work point.

Keep going, keep going! The process of autonomous transfer is a little different from underwater training on the ground. The operation of the clothing safety rope and the speed control of climbing are particularly critical. In this process, physical energy is consumed a lot. Time passed quickly, and I arrived at the operation point. I slowly deflected my body 180 degrees to make room for the commander Zhai Zhigang to arrive at the operation point. While waiting for the commander to arrive, I also had a little time to appreciate the beauty of space. The universe is so beautiful, and the depth of space is fascinating. The Shenzhou 13 manned spacecraft, the small column section of the core module, the large flexible solar wing, the Tianzhou 3 cargo spacecraft solar wing and the moving large mechanical arm, as well as the commander and me, constitute a dream picture, which has the beauty of technology, the beauty of courage, and the beauty of pursuing dreams!

The robotic arm supports extravehicular operations by adopting the scheme of "ground control as the main and astronauts in orbit assisting in control". After the commander arrived at the operation point, Ye Guangfu, who was in the cabin, controlled the robotic arm to adjust the operation position through the robotic arm console. The commander neatly completed the installation of the suspension device, the installation of the double-arm combination adapter, and passed the power-on test. After the Wentian experimental module docks in orbit in July this year, the small robotic arm carried by it can dock with the large robotic arm through the double-arm combination adapter, thereby forming a cascaded combination robotic arm. With the support of the robotic arm's cabin surface crawling function, it can achieve full access to the outer surface of the space station.

After the ground confirmed that the suspension device had locked the double-arm combination adapter, the commander and I climbed and carried the robotic arm back to the hatch, and I performed a typical operation test on the robotic arm near the hatch. Standing on the "star component" - the robotic arm foot limiter, looking at the vast space, I felt surprisingly peaceful. After the test, I couldn't help but open my arms and embrace the space in my dream while standing on the robotic arm foot limiter. The space I see is beautiful, and the space embraced by my arms is even more beautiful!

At 1:16 on November 8, 2021, after about 6.5 hours of EVA, the commander and I returned to the node module and closed the EVA hatch. This indicates that the EVA was successfully completed! The dispatcher at the Shuguang post said in a cordial and excited voice: "All EVA operations for Shenzhou 13 have been completed. I like your close cooperation and perfect performance." I also replied excitedly: "Thank you Shuguang, thank you everyone! The construction of the space station has made another step forward, and the excitement of China's spaceflight continues. Let's cheer together!"

At 2:20, Ye Guangfu opened the two-way pressure hatch in the cabin and entered the node cabin. He said excitedly: "I am here to pick you two up. Come on, accept 03's hug!" The "feel good crew" hugged each other tightly, tears filling their eyes. Even the experienced commander excitedly danced the "circle dance" with us at this time.

Hard training is to be handy when leaving the cabin

The success of the extravehicular activity is the result of more than a decade of hard training. 12 years ago, I gloriously joined the Chinese astronaut team, always ready to go into space for the motherland.

Everything was brand new. From then on, I sat back in the classroom after more than a decade, holding up the space flight textbook. There were dozens of courses that required exams and all the subjects had to be passed. But this was just an entry-level test, and the training programs that challenged the physiological limits followed one after another: dizzying vestibular training, centrifuge training that was like a mountain pressing down on one's head, low-pressure training close to vacuum...

Overweight endurance training is a very challenging training program. After becoming an astronaut, the training process was more difficult than the last one, from 4G at the beginning, to 6G later, and finally 8G. 8G means that within 30 seconds, you have to bear a weight equivalent to 8 times your own body weight. The moment the centrifuge started to turn, my face was deformed by the huge centrifugal force, as if it was not my own. Even the tears that were held back in my eyes were thrown out abruptly. The weight of 8 times my body weight pressing on my chest made it difficult for me to breathe. Despite this, I gritted my teeth and persevered every time. The training results were successfully upgraded from Level II to Level I. The day I knew the test results, I excitedly wrote the words "Centrifuge Assessment Level I" in my diary.

I still can't forget every minute and every second of our underwater training for the day of going out of the spacecraft. Underwater training is a very time-consuming and labor-intensive project. Participants have to overcome the resistance of water 10 meters underwater and conduct 4-6 hours of operation training... "All training subjects are completed, you can go out of the water!" Every time I complete the training subjects according to the scientific and step-by-step training plan of the researchers, when I hear the command of "reach the standard" from the training commander, although I am physically exhausted, I am indescribably excited after reaching the standard of training. I know that I am one step closer to the goal of going out of the spacecraft in my heart.

Every astronaut is eager to take that step into space. As the astronaut's flying uniform, a well-fitting extravehicular suit is the key to the smooth and successful extravehicular activities. In order to achieve the best human-suit fit, we need to continuously conduct extravehicular suit operation training under a pressure of 40 kPa. An extravehicular suit is constantly put on and taken off, and a gas-liquid combination plug is plugged in and out. Repeated training is done tirelessly so that we can be handy and operate freely at the moment of leaving the cabin.

Shenzhou 13 crew

In fact, it is not only the "feeling good crew" who successfully left the spacecraft, but also tens of thousands of Chinese astronauts. I still remember clearly that in the months before the mission, each project was racing against time for training, and all researchers were racing against time to formulate and review the plans and plans for each link of the mission, and to further confirm and test the product performance and system conditions of the mission. The reason why we are extremely relieved for every mission is because we know that no matter where we are, there will be pairs of eager eyes watching us; the reason why we are extremely relieved for every mission is because we know that no matter what changes there are in our physical condition, there will be caring greetings ringing in our ears...

For thousands of years, whether it is the romantic imagination of Chang'e flying to the moon or the yearning for the brilliant stars, the Chinese nation has never stopped asking questions about the sky. Today, the construction of China's space station is in full swing. The astronaut crew of Shenzhou 14 has entered the Tianhe core module, the Wentian laboratory module is about to be launched, and the Mengtian laboratory module will follow closely. The Chinese people's own "star-picking building" - the space station is about to be completed, and Chinese astronauts are about to embark on a new journey. In order to realize the dream of mankind to embrace the stars and the sea, we space explorers are always ready!
